Alexander to stay on with Clarets

The 37-year-old, who can play in both defence and midfield, joined the Lancashire club in the summer of 2007 from Preston North End and has made nearly 100 appearances for the Turf Moor club.

Owen Coyle , the Burnley manager, said he still has plenty to offer the club.

"His contract's up in the summer, but we've verbally agreed that he'll be here for another year," he told the Lancashire Evening Telegraph.

"I'm not one for picking out individuals, but he's been immense all season.

"He's a model professional and a role model both on and off the pitch. He's been a top player all his career and he's shown a maturity as he's gone on.

"The great thing that I love about him is that he treats every game as if it's his last, I want that from all my players."
